logo

Output 6ceb2e565fcbeb0e5f8b7a938e59d22190b0e525902c42eb9bcbb3e260c94ea0:1

value
15458811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ddeb2a8af26c53d48774e7a5fb22138a0958a5e8 OP_EQUAL
address
3MvQya5SJbw9qhtzgUFETYzMFq5qCxBZYT
transaction
6ceb2e565fcbeb0e5f8b7a938e59d22190b0e525902c42eb9bcbb3e260c94ea0